Kansas meets up with Dayton in the championship game of the Maui Invitational.

Kansas is the #4 team in the country in the AP Poll, while Dayton comes in unranked. KenPom currently has KU at #8 and Dayton at #23. The Flyers were picked to finish third in their conference (behind VCU and Davidson) the A-10 preseason media poll, but did pick up one first-place vote.

Kansas and Dayton have met just twice previously, with each team taking a win. The most recent matchup was a 60-43 Kansas win in Minneapolis in the second round of the 2009 NCAA Tournament. Dayton defeated Kansas in the 1968 NIT Championship game.

Fun Facts

Kansas is looking for its third Maui Invitational Championship; Dayton is looking for its second. The Flyers won the event in 2003, the Jayhawks in 1996 and 2015.

Kansas has played in the championship game of the Maui Invitational on three consecutive trips.

Kansas has won five consecutive midseason tournaments, a run that includes the 2015 Maui Invitational.

Dayton enters this game ranked first nationally in FG% and assists per game. The Flyers are also top-10 in points per game and Assist/Turnover ratio.
